A New Dawn for J&K’s Industrial Landscape

08/06/2024

The recent announcements and initiatives aimed at giving Jammu and Kashmir (J&K) a massive industrial push in the private sector mark a significant turning point in the region's economic narrative. This planned transformation is not just about economic metrics; it is about reshaping the socio-economic fabric of a region often mired in conflict and underdevelopment. The emphasis on private sector involvement heralds a future brimming with opportunities, prosperity, and stability. For decades, J&K's economy has been largely dependent on agriculture, handicrafts, and tourism. While these sectors are vital and culturally enriching, they have not been sufficient to provide the economic robustness needed to uplift the region comprehensively. The new industrial thrust, therefore, is timely and much needed. It aims to diversify the economic base, create jobs, and enhance the standard of living for the local population. One of the key components of this industrial push is the introduction of investor-friendly policies. The government has rolled out a series of incentives, including tax breaks, land at concessional rates, and streamlined processes for setting up businesses. These steps are crucial in attracting domestic and international investors who might have been previously deterred by the region's instability and bureaucratic hurdles. The establishment of industrial estates and business parks specifically designed for different sectors can further catalyze this growth.
Moreover, the focus on infrastructure development cannot be overstated. Improved road networks, reliable power supply, and better connectivity are fundamental to any industrial growth. The ongoing and planned infrastructure projects in J&K symbolize a strong commitment to creating a conducive environment for industries to flourish. These developments will also facilitate the movement of goods and services, making J&K a viable destination for business operations. The role of technology and innovation in this industrial surge is another promising aspect. By fostering a culture of startups and tech-driven enterprises, J&K can leapfrog traditional industrialization paths and integrate into the global economy's more advanced sectors. Initiatives to set up incubation centers and innovation hubs will support local entrepreneurs, providing them with the necessary resources to succeed and scale their businesses.
However, this ambitious drive is not without its challenges. The region's unique geopolitical situation requires a delicate balancing act to ensure that the benefits of industrialization are inclusive and sustainable. The government must continue to engage with local communities, ensuring that industrial activities do not alienate them but rather integrate their skills and aspirations. Environmental considerations must also be a priority to preserve J&K's natural beauty, which remains a cornerstone of its identity and tourism appeal. Education and skill development will play a pivotal role in this transformation. A well-educated and skilled workforce is essential for sustaining industrial growth. Hence, investments in educational institutions, vocational training centers, and continuous learning programs are crucial. These efforts will ensure that the local population is ready to take up new roles in emerging industries, thereby reducing unemployment and fostering a culture of self-reliance. The industrial push in J&K's private sector is a monumental step towards reshaping the region's future. It promises economic diversification, job creation, and enhanced living standards. By addressing the challenges through inclusive policies and sustainable practices, J&K can emerge as a beacon of growth and stability in the broader South Asian context. This new dawn holds the promise of a prosperous, peaceful, and progressive Jammu and Kashmir, reflecting the aspirations of its people and the vision of its leaders.
